            IEEE ICDM 2002: Call for Workshop Proposals
            *******************************************

As an important part of the 2002 IEEE International Conference on Data
Mining  (ICDM '02), the ICDM '02  workshops program will  focus on new
research challenges and initiatives in data mining.  It will provide a
venue for  several topical workshops on specific  data mining research
and/or  application  problems.  ICDM  '02 workshops  will  foster  the
discussion  of  exciting research  directions  and  works in  progress
through paper  presentations, round  table and panel  discussions, and
invited  talks. Suggested  topics for  workshops include,  but are not
limited to, the following:

         o Data Mining for Bioinformatics/Medicine
         o Second Generation Methods/Systems in Data Mining
         o Data Mining in Electronic Commerce
         o Data Mining for Web/Business Intelligence
         o Multimedia Data Mining
         o Preprocessing/Postprocessing Techniques
         o Management/Refinement of Discovered Knowledge
         o Performance Evaluation in Data Mining
         o Security and Privacy Issues in Data Mining
         o Scientific Discovery

Workshop  chairs define  the  focus and  structure  of each  workshop.
Responsibilities  include   (1)  writing  the  call   for  papers  and
publicizing  it, (2)  selecting  the workshop  organizing and  program
committees,  (3)  deciding  the  workshop  program  content,  and  (4)
coordinating the production and distribution of the workshop notes.
